The differences between hardware test engineers and systems engineers can be seen in a few details. Each job has different responsibilities and duties. It typically takes 1-2 years to become both a hardware test engineer and a systems engineer. Additionally, a hardware test engineer has an average salary of $108,602, which is higher than the $82,834 average annual salary of a systems engineer.
The top three skills for a hardware test engineer include python, test equipment and C++. The most important skills for a systems engineer are python, linux, and C++.

A hardware test engineer is an IT professional who is responsible for designing, implementing, and executing plans to test computer hardware systems. Hardware test engineers must collaborate with design engineers and the program team to plan the execution of test plans through the entire product development cycle. They are required to develop technical specifications for testers and accepting test equipment from vendors. Hardware test engineers should also be highly knowledgeable in programming languages such as Python and C++.
Systems engineers are responsible for creating and overseeing systems related to the overall operations of the organization. They are in charge of assessing the organization's needs in terms of systems and creating plans to address these needs. These systems are usually related to the production or manufacturing of company products. Systems engineers create end-to-end processes that ensure efficiency and effectiveness. They make sure that the processes they put in place adhere to safety and security policies and guidelines. They also do routine checks and continuously find ways to further improve production and other systems.
